Seminar to celebrate the contributions of prominent religious personalities: Iftikhar Alam & Imdad Saqi
Srinagar: The Mahasagar Shiksha Samiti, Prayagraj, under the auspices of the Fakhruddin Ali Ahmed Memorial Committee, Lucknow (UP), in collaboration with the Inder Cultural Forum, Sonawari (JK), has announced an Urdu Mushaira and Seminar to honor the contributions of eminent religious personalities.
The event will take place on Saturday, 4th January 2025, at 11:00 AM in Tagore Hall, Srinagar (J&K).
National Convenor Iftikhar Alam, speaking to the media, remarked, “This program is not just an event; it is a tribute to the selfless contributions of religious leaders who have shaped our society with their wisdom and service.” He further emphasized the need to preserve the Urdu language, calling it “the thread that binds our cultural and spiritual heritage.”
J&K Convenor Imdad Saqi added, “The seminar is a platform to recognize the legacy of those who dedicated their lives to the upliftment of humanity. Through this event, we aim to reignite the values of unity, tolerance, and respect for all religions.”
The program will feature a seminar and a vibrant Urdu Mushaira, showcasing renowned poets and intellectuals from across the country.
The event will honor distinguished social activists, revered religious personalities, acclaimed writers, and prominent media professionals for their exceptional contributions to society.
The reception committee includes prominent names like Dr. Aijaz Ahmad Mir, Azhar Hussain, Rizwan Malik, and Aijaz Hussain Bhat.
